FDE in one line: "Skip the details, just tell me how many people I can cut"
oran_ge · x · 2026-09-03
An AI-industry joke distilling what a Forward Deployed Engineer (FDE) really means to buyers: "Don't tell me the details, just tell me how many people I can lay off" — a jab at how companies evaluate AI automation purely by headcount reduction.
